Recovery Worker
Rocasa Consulting are looking for an experienced Recovery Worker to join a team in a housing assosciation providing support to people struggling with poor mental health. Full time and part time roles available.
Responsibilities:
- building strong and trusting rapport with clienst from different backgrounds
- create and assess support plans and risk assessments to assist clients in their recovery
- use a range of interventions and approaches, such as person-centred and trauma informed.
- safeguarding clients at all times
- promoting independence and self-confidence as possible to encourage clients along their recovery journey
- assiting clients with finding other support agencies and networks via signposting and referrals
- enabling clients make informed choices about their recovery and support
About you:
- at least 2 years experience with mental health or complex needs
- experience within the housing sector
- driver license is preferable
- good communicator
- willingness to have a DBS check
- knowledge of safeguarding
